If you haven't come across it yet, there's a nice Honda-maintained web site out there for Honda owners, Honda OWNER LINK, at http://www.ahm-ownerlink.com/. You can register your vehicle there and get all kinds of information specific to your car:

Service/Maintenance
Recalls
Maintenance Schedule
Service Records
Service Visit Prep Form
Preventive Maintenance
Appearance Care Tips
Troubleshooting
Honda Genuine Parts
Honda Skilled Technicians
Maintenance FAQs
ExpressChange

Model Information
Owner's Manual
Trade-in Value

Operation & Roadside Tips
In Case of Accident

Dealer Information
Dealer Locator

Customer Relations

Warranty/Contracts
Warranty FAQs
Honda Care

Check it out!

Toll Free Help

OK. Toll Free Number Guy checked his system, and sure enough, my Pilot is silver. That's a relief.

Apparently, he says, something got mixed up in the transfer of the database to Owner Link. He promised to report the foulup to Owner Link and assumes the Owner Link folks will correct the problem. He figures one day I'll log into Owner Link and the silver picture will pop up instead of the redrock.

Let's see how long this takes, now.
